NotesApparently this film is very loosely based on the life of James Thurber, the cartoonist and comic writer and a television series called "My World and Welcome to It". Despite having an antipathy to dogs, children and women Peter Wilson (Lemmon) meets a divorced woman (Harris) with three kids and a dog. They fall in love and get married but the kids and the dog are not overwhelmed by these ceremonial rites. And worse he's slowly losing his sight. In fact it gets so bad he suggests she return to her first husband only to discover he has died. Thus Peter must make a go of this family thing.
